Another important aspect to consider is the clinic's success rate.

Having the greatest success rate doesn't necessarily indicate the center is the best. Some clinics prevent taking on tough cases or refuse treatment to women above age 40 with their own eggs. This can undoubtedly alter the data. What you should be searching for is: are the clinic's success rates greater than the nationwide average? (Inspect out the nationwide IVF success rates here.) You should look at the live birth stats for your age, and not simply the pregnancy statistics (which will consist of miscarriages).

If you're not doing IVF, ask about the live birth success rates specific to your situation and specific to the treatments being recommended. (Keep in mind that just IVF success rates are reported to SART and the CDC, so for other treatment success rates, you'll need to ask your doctor.) Your doctor ought to have the experience to assist you decide if the treatments deserve the monetary and emotional investment.

This includes success varieties of every treatment from IVF and IUI to embryo transfers. According to the CDC, in 2017 there were a total of 448 clinics that reported data to them. That is a frustrating number, but the CDC has actually produced a easy to use interactive map that allows you to search by area for stats on centers in your location.

To limit your outcomes, you can click your state, or search by zip code and radius surrounding it. Depending on your state, you might have more clinics in a more concentrated range. From here, the tool will show you the clinics within the specifications you've set, listing the clinic name along with address and phone number. best fertility centers.

As soon as you've selected your clinic, it will bring up a profile with particular tabbed categories for you to search under. This the very first tab which lists the clinic's location details and its Medical Director, along with two columns about the services that clinic offers and the center's summary for the last noted year's ART.
